Eric A. Montgomery, Esq., is the owner of The Montgomery Law Firm, PLLC since 2009 where he practices in the areas of Employment Law, Civil Litigation, Estates and Business Law. He previously served as an Assistant General Counsel for Bank of America, SCANA Services, Inc. and Flagstar Corporation. His legal career began with the law firm of Plunkett & Cooney in Detroit, Michigan. A native of Charlotte, NC, Montgomery is a graduate from West Charlotte Senior High. He attended North Carolina Central University in Durham, North Carolina, graduating Cum Laude with a Bachelor of Arts Degree in Political Science. He obtained his Juris Doctor Degree from Marquette University Law School. Montgomery is a member of the North Carolina State Bar, The Mecklenburg County Bar and the John S. Leary Bar Association. He is admitted to the Western District, Middle District and Eastern District of the US District Courts of North Carolina, and the Southern District of the US District Court of New York. He is a member of Pi Phi Chapter of Omega Psi Phi Fraternity, Incorporated and he frequently presents on issues that affect the greater community. In 2006, Montgomery was named as Co-Recipient of the Howard B. Eisenberg Award from the Marquette University Law School Alumni Association for recognition of outstanding community service. During that same year, he was elected to the NCCU Athletic Hall of Fame as a Contributor. Montgomery is married to the former Kimberly Melton and they are the proud parents of two children who are accomplished ballroom dancers.
